Singapore Writers Festival 2009

During the Singapore Writers festival, Metropoli d'Asia will be on the panel 'Discovering New Writers, Finding New Readers: An International Perspective', which will be held from 7.00 p-m. to 9.00 p.m. in the Living Room, Arts House, on Wednesday 28th October 2009.
